Action item (INC-tz-exports): Report exports from Tallyhenge rendered timestamps in the server's local zone instead of the workspace zone, shifting overnight totals by a day for several customers. Fix: all export paths now convert through the workspace zone explicitly; naive datetimes are rejected at the serializer. New team members: never call the legacy format helper, it assumes local time. Regression tests cover DST boundaries. The conversion layer is parameterized by the constants below.

constants for hawif-hawip:
RATE_LIMITS = {
    "gileth": 347,
    "rusdor": 693,
}

Alert: CATIMPORT-STALL

The nightly catalogue import for the Fernholt Library Network has stalled past its 04:00 completion deadline. This usually means the upstream MARC feed delivered a truncated batch, or the deduplication stage is blocked on a lock held by the search indexer. Releases must not proceed while this alert is active, as schema migrations can corrupt the partially imported records. Check the import dashboard for the failing stage, then pause the release train. For feed-side issues, contact the catalogue operations team.

escalation mailbox, kagef-kawef: frador_zorix@tolvaqlabs.internal

Break-glass access: ThumbForge queue

New folks, read this before you ever need it. If the ThumbForge thumbnail generation queue wedges and the on-call can't reach the normal admin console, we have a break-glass path: a sealed emergency account that can drain and restart the queue directly. Use it only when image uploads are visibly failing for users — it bypasses audit-friendly tooling, so file an incident note afterward. The break-glass account unlocks with the recovery passphrase recorded immediately below this paragraph.

vault phrase of yaguf-hahaf = druath-holix

Meeting notes for the warehouse shift lead at Skyvern Dynamics. Unit AV-7, the survey drone returned from the Hollowpine site, has been crated for servicing: rotors padded, battery at storage charge, gimbal locked. Verify the crate seals before release and record the seal numbers in the outbound log. The courier arrives at 14:00; the confidential hand-over instruction follows:

handover note for tawep-kahof: the tammir silwyn courier leaves the druox ralael kelys drumir sormir olidor julmir sorael ledger at gate 4573 under passcode 562512